A bar magnet is held at right angle to a uniform magneitc field. The couple acting on the acting on the magnet is to be halved by rotating it form this position. The angle of rotation isA. `60^(@)`B. `45^(@)`C. `30^(@)`D. `75^(@)` |
|
Answer» As, `tau=MB sintheta` Where, `theta=90^(@) Rightarrow tau=MB` `tau_(2)=(1)/(2)tau_(1) Rightarrow MB sintheta=(1)/(2)MB Rightarrow sin theta =(1)/(2) Rightarrow theta=30^(@)` `therefore "Angle of rotation"=90^(@)-30^(@)=60^(@)` |
